Pedro Barbáchano is an artist and curator based in Montreal. His research and photographic work observe speculative archaeology, question historical records, and reframe monuments. His publications, installations, and exhibitions have been presented in Spain, Egypt, and Canada (including at Artexte, the Canadian Centre for Architecture, the Leonard and Bina Ellen Art Gallery and The New Gallery). Barbáchano has received awards such as the Claudine and Stephen Bronfman Fellowship in Contemporary Art, the Roloff Beny Fellowship and the Gabor Szilasi Prize in Photography, as well as support from the Canada Council for the Arts. His work is held in private collections in Canada and Spain. He has lectured at Concordia University and contributes to public programming at the Canadian Centre for Architecture.
